What is the complementary DNA sequence to 5' ATGCATGTCA 3'?
a. 5' ATGCATGTCA 3'
b. 5' TACGTACAGT 3'
c. 5' TGACATGCAT 3'
d. 5' ACTGTACGTA 3'
Ans: c. 5' TGACATGCAT 3'
